The "Cursed" Founding chapters all have tampered, altered, or wholly hybrid seeds.

Take the Lamenters for example:

They are a Blood Angels successor chapter and yet they are unaffected by the Black Rage or Red Thirst that plagues their brethren. Its theorized by Imperial scholars that in the time of the cursed founding the geneticists and biologists of the imperium sought to uncover the secrets of the Emperor's great work by experimenting tirelessly on the existing gene stocks. The results were Chapters like the Black Dragons, Flame Falcons, and Lamenters. All blessed with exceptional physical forms, slightly better even then the other chapters but at the same time horribly cursed. The big E probably could of made marines like the Cursed Founding Marines but foresaw the consequences of pushing their genetics too far. The Lamenters have an aura of sadness and despair that is quite palpable. They are always in the wrong place at the wrong time; case in point: They were the first marines to "Discover" hive fleet Kraken, costing them 3/4 of their chapter. The Black Dragons have defective osmodia glands which control the bone growth of a young marine. The worst cases grow spiny ridges on their heads and other parts of their bodies, even extended long bones in their forearms which protrude through the afflicted's skin. The chapter actually sharpens these growths and uses them as close combat weapons. The Flame Falcons are on average 7'6"-8' tall, on the larger end for even space marines. Their chapter was hugely successful until all their veterans burst into flames. The irony is that they did not die but rather fought on as marines encased in an inferno, the flames burning everything but themselves. The chapter saw this as a blessing from the emperor and celebrated but the Inquisition saw it as mutation and purged them.
